On Friday, Dec. 7, University of Houston Dining Services hosted a gingerbread house decorating competition as a fun and festive way for students to kick off the holiday season at Cougar Woods Dining Commons. With 20 students participating, the event was a huge success!
Participants competed for one of three prizes, and the winners were selected by their peers. Students voted via text message with their phones for their favorite gingerbread house, garnering 63 total votes. The grand prize was a $50 Visa gift card, while the second-place winner took home a $25 Visa gift card. The prize for third place was also a $25 Visa gift card.
The event brought a sense of nostalgia for students, with one stating, “I haven’t made a gingerbread house since I was a kid, so it really brought me back to my childhood.” These students were able to experience a little taste of home before the holidays.
Cougar Woods’ first ever holiday gingerbread house competition allowed the students to take a break from studying and have some stress-free fun. The students were able to RSVP prior to the event to reserve their space in the competition.
And the winners are:
Grand Prize: Jonathan Woods, "J’s House"
Runner-up: Vivianne Nguyen, "Fourier Wonderland"
Third Place: Dominique Meyer, "HGTV Dream House"
